This is a bit off-topic from the usual fix and flip and BRRR discussions, but is anyone working on developing mid-scale (2-5 MW) solar and energy storage projects? It's very much real-estate related as finding the 20-60 acres to build a solar facility near a transmission line with adequate capacity is job #1. These mid-scale systems are ideal for leveraging existing grid access and can be sited on underutilized land or rooftops, and can achieve equity IRRs of > 40% depending on the market with stable 20-year contracted revenues from utility programs and are at the intersection of real estate, infrastructure, and energy independence.
